GitHub security is complex and often reactive
Development teams are under pressure. Manual monitoring of logs, pull requests, and permission changes is impossible at scale. A misconfiguration or account compromise can go unnoticed for weeks.

Set up your GitHub security monitoring in 4 steps
STEP 1 : Initialize your security agent
Create a dedicated agent in Swiftask and define its scope: repos to monitor, event types (push, PR, permission changes).
STEP 2 : Connect your GitHub instance
Integrate GitHub via secure Webhooks. Swiftask receives events in real-time without compromising your access.
STEP 3 : Define detection rules
Configure alert thresholds: secret detection, suspicious commits, access from unusual IPs, changes to sensitive files.
STEP 4 : Automate remediation
Define automatic actions: isolate a user, close a PR, open a Jira ticket, or alert the lead.
